Twenty-seven teachers and teacher candidates completed two to five iterations of a simulated teaching module in simSchool, an online “flight simulator for teachers” environment. The system recorded instances of pedagogical practices as educators completed each trial. Analysis of data revealed that as a group, gains in addressing core teaching standards across simulated teaching trials where significantly (p < .05) improved, when judged by changes in aggregate scores from first trial to last. Further analysis indicated that three trials are good, but five trials are better for maximizing gains. Limitations of the study include the small sample size (n = 27). Replication with a larger group of participants is planned.
